Two decades after his complicated tenure with the Phillies ended, Scott Rolen was inducted into the Baseball Hall of Fame.

After all, Rolen was marked for stardom almost from the moment he was selected in the second round of the 1993 draft. In 1997 he was voted the National League’s Rookie of the Year. And, for the most part, he lived up to the hype. He ranked first or second in WAR every full season he played for the Phils. His OPS was .877. He played Gold Glove-level defense and had the trophies to prove it. He ran the bases like a rampaging rhinoceros.

It all came to a head on the afternoon of June 17, 2001 at Veterans Stadium. With two outs and the bases loaded in the bottom of the sixth, Rolen struck out. For the first time, boos cascaded from the blue seats. It was more than just making an out. It was right after manager Larry Bowa had been quoted saying that he was “killing” the team with his lack of production.

To be fair, though, he had his best years in St. Louis. Not statistically, maybe. The raw numbers are pretty similar. But he made the All-Star team once as a Phillie, four times as a Cardinal. Most importantly, he won in St. Louis: Four division titles, two pennants, one World Series championship in five years.
